You are secure in Christ. From John chapter 10, verse 28 and 29, from the New Living Translation. I give them eternal life, and they will never perish. No one can snatch them away from me, for my Father has given them to me, and he is more powerful than anyone else. There's something deeply comforting about knowing you're held, especially in a world that feels unstable. Jesus doesn't speak in maybes or possibilities here, he speaks with certainty. He says that you're secure in his hands, and nothing has the power to take you away from him. Just make sure you realize that that doesn't mean you can't leave. Of course, that is a devotion for another day. But standing strong in your identity means learning to rest in that security. If I'm honest though, fear has a way of creeping in when life feels unpredictable. Fear of failure, fear of falling short, fear of somehow losing what God has given. But this passage reminds me that my relationship with Christ isn't held together by my consistency, it's held together by his faithfulness. Although we must strive for holiness. We can't turn our back on him. But we can definitely reject him. Jesus doesn't say you hold on to him. Now that changes everything. It means your worst days don't cancel his grip. Your doubts don't overpower his strength. Even when you feel weak or distracted or unsure, you're still firmly held by the shepherd who knows you by name. Now that kind of security doesn't make us careless, it makes us confident. When you know you're safe, you stop living in survival mode. You start living with courage. You can take steps of faith. You can face hard conversations. You can walk forward without constantly looking over your shoulder. Life will still have uncertainty, but your place in Christ never does unless you want it to. Just remember, your faith in Christ, your belief in him, is not a license to just go and sin. You still have to strive for holiness. You still have to obey his commands. Believing in Christ means doing what he says. It's not just a brain thing where, well, I believe you lived and now I'm headed straight for heaven. It's not what I'm trying to say here.
